Para más videos como este visita mi canal SantiArtificial, te espero para que charlemos
Instagram es una de las redes sociales más importantes del mundo, con más de 2 mil millones de usuarios activos. Ya sea que estés buscando nuevos clientes, inspiración para tu contenido o simplemente investigando a tu competencia, mucha de esa información está al alcance de tu mano. ¿La mejor parte? Puedes obtenerla sin saber programar y de forma totalmente gratuita.
En esta guía te mostraré cómo scrapear Instagram paso a paso utilizando una herramienta poderosa y fácil de usar: Apify. Vamos a descubrir cómo puedes extraer datos valiosos de perfiles, publicaciones y comentarios para tus propios fines profesionales o de análisis.
¿Qué es un Scraper y Para Qué Sirve?
Un scraper (o «scrapper») es una herramienta que te permite extraer información de un sitio web. En el caso de Instagram, puede ayudarte a obtener datos como:
Correos electrónicos de contacto
Información de perfiles
Comentarios en publicaciones
Estadísticas de publicaciones o reels
Estos datos pueden ser usados para estudios de mercado, automatización de mensajes, análisis de tendencias y mucho más.
¿Qué es Apify y Por Qué Usarlo?
Apify es una plataforma que ofrece «actores» o scripts listos para usar que permiten scrapear distintas páginas web sin necesidad de programar. Entre sus principales ventajas destacan:
No necesitas saber programar.
Puedes integrarlo con herramientas como Make (antes Integromat) para crear automatizaciones.
Tienes 5 € de crédito gratuito cada mes, suficiente para empezar a hacer tus pruebas y pequeños proyectos.
Paso 1: Crear una Cuenta en Apify
Para comenzar, regístrate enApify. Una vez dentro, accede a la tienda de actores (“Apify Store”) y usa el buscador para encontrar un scraper de Instagram. Escribe “Instagram” y verás varios resultados.
El actor que recomendamos usar es el llamado “Instagram Scraper”, que permite extraer datos de perfiles, publicaciones, comentarios y más.
Tip: Revisa siempre las reseñas y el costo por uso de cada actor. Algunos cobran por suscripción mensual, mientras que otros solo por uso puntual (ideal para quienes comienzan).
Paso 2: Configurar el Scraper
Una vez elegido el actor, verás un panel de configuración bastante sencillo. Aquí puedes usar dos métodos para extraer información:
A. Usar URLs Directas
Puedes scrapear datos introduciendo URLs de:
Perfiles de Instagram
Publicaciones específicas
Ejemplo: Si quieres analizar todos los posts de una influencer de cocina, solo necesitas copiar la URL de su perfil y pegarla en el campo correspondiente. Puedes añadir varias URLs si quieres analizar varios perfiles o publicaciones a la vez.
B. Usar Queries de Búsqueda
También puedes realizar búsquedas por palabra clave, aunque esta opción es más limitada y menos precisa.
Paso 3: Elegir Qué Información Extraer
El scraper te permite seleccionar qué tipo de datos quieres obtener. Estas son las principales opciones:
1. Publicaciones
Ideal para:
Analizar tendencias del mercado
Obtener ideas para calendarios de contenido
Usar inteligencia artificial para resumir publicaciones y crear mensajes personalizados
2. Comentarios
Muy útil para:
Detectar necesidades del público
Encontrar ideas de contenido a partir de preguntas comunes
Mejorar productos o servicios propios al observar comentarios sobre la competencia
3. Perfiles
Te permite extraer descripciones de perfil, número de seguidores, etc. Perfecto si quieres personalizar mensajes directos o correos con IA (por ejemplo, usando ChatGPT).
4. Reels
Si el perfil tiene muchos reels, puedes extraerlos específicamente. También puedes extraer posts y reels al mismo tiempo, si eliges la opción correspondiente.
Paso 4: Ajustes Técnicos del Scraper
En la sección de configuración avanzada encontrarás parámetros como:
Límite de resultados por URL: Por ejemplo, puedes decidir extraer solo los últimos 10 posts.
Fecha de los datos: Puedes elegir fechas absolutas o relativas si necesitas información reciente.
Tiempo de espera (Timeout): Si tu scraping es muy grande, puedes aumentar el tiempo para evitar errores.
Finalmente, Apify te mostrará un cálculo estimado del costo antes de ejecutar el scraping. Por ejemplo, extraer 10 resultados puede costarte apenas 0,02 €, dentro del crédito gratuito.
Paso 5: Ejecutar el Scraper
Una vez configurado todo, haz clic en «Run» para ejecutar el proceso. En pocos segundos (o minutos, dependiendo del volumen), tendrás los datos listos.
Podrás ver los resultados directamente en la plataforma o exportarlos en formatos como JSON, Excel o CSV.
NOTA: Mira este vídeo ▶ y Aprende a Scrapear cualquier web SIN PROGRAMACIÓN
Así, logramos scrapear Instagram en modo dios y obteniendo resultados increíbles!
Scrapear Instagram sin saber programar es totalmente posible gracias a herramientas como Apify. Esta técnica es ideal para:
Freelancers y emprendedores que quieren analizar el mercado
Creadores de contenido que buscan inspiración
Marcas que necesitan conocer mejor a su competencia o audiencia
Con una cuenta gratuita, puedes comenzar a practicar y automatizar tareas de análisis sin gastar un solo peso. A medida que le tomes el gusto, probablemente querrás usarlo aún más.
Más artículos de inteligencia artificial que te gustarán:
Para ofrecer las mejores experiencias, utilizamos tecnologías como las cookies para almacenar y/o acceder a la información del dispositivo. El consentimiento de estas tecnologías nos permitirá procesar datos como el comportamiento de navegación o las identificaciones únicas en este sitio. No consentir o retirar el consentimiento, puede afectar negativamente a ciertas características y funciones.
Funcional
Siempre activo
El almacenamiento o acceso técnico es estrictamente necesario para el propósito legítimo de permitir el uso de un servicio específico explícitamente solicitado por el abonado o usuario, o con el único propósito de llevar a cabo la transmisión de una comunicación a través de una red de comunicaciones electrónicas.
Preferencias
El almacenamiento o acceso técnico es necesario para la finalidad legítima de almacenar preferencias no solicitadas por el abonado o usuario.
Estadísticas
El almacenamiento o acceso técnico que es utilizado exclusivamente con fines estadísticos.El almacenamiento o acceso técnico que se utiliza exclusivamente con fines estadísticos anónimos. Sin un requerimiento, el cumplimiento voluntario por parte de tu proveedor de servicios de Internet, o los registros adicionales de un tercero, la información almacenada o recuperada sólo para este propósito no se puede utilizar para identificarte.
Marketing
El almacenamiento o acceso técnico es necesario para crear perfiles de usuario para enviar publicidad, o para rastrear al usuario en una web o en varias web con fines de marketing similares.